Transaction 332946ea71001af584f8256159f75f64ba16071f8ced2b7eca83fa0616db28a3
1 Input
1 Output
-
332946ea71001af584f8256159f75f64ba16071f8ced2b7eca83fa0616db28a3:0
- value
- 568255291
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f892dac7ffe7d4a4172f79fe740a908aa688df0a OP_EQUAL
- address
- 3QMMRkkfvoU95E71rPiyosFkrY3awcu9A8